Hataları yönetmek ve JSON dönmek için yolu nedir?

1 Cevap php

Ben bir hatayla karşılaştığında, kullandığı trigger_error() gibi JSON olarak hata dönmek için aşağıdaki işlevi kullanan bir işlevi çalışacaktır, bu bir php uygulama var.

$this->returnError('My error');

Senaryoda bazı yerlerde, birden çok hata oluşursa, ama returnError() function komut durur çünkü tek, geri alır. Yani, hatalar tamamen doğru değildir. Ne yapmak istiyorum kullanımı güzel hatalardan JSON biçimlendirilmiş olsun böylece o yazısının sonunda json gönderiyorsun, bir diziye tüm hataları toplamak olduğunu.

Yani, benim soru, bu konuda gitmek için en iyi yolu nedir nedir? Bu iyi bir fikir mi, yoksa birden fazla hata yakalama ve geri dönen daha iyi bir yöntem var mıdır?

1 Cevap

Eğer sonunda sadece $ this-> returnError () diyoruz .. bütün hataların izler bir sınıf düzeyi dizi var olabilir; hangi dizide herhangi bir hata varsa denetler ve sonra onları döndürür.